HotelsClick.com

The Richmond Apart Hotel - Liverpool United Kingdom - Photos

» The Richmond Apart Hotel - Liverpool United Kingdom

Booking.com

The Richmond Apart Hotel:  LIVERPOOL

Photo The Richmond Apart Hotel LIVERPOOL

The Richmond Apart Hotel:  LIVERPOOL

Photo The Richmond Apart Hotel LIVERPOOL

The Richmond Apart Hotel:  LIVERPOOL

Photo The Richmond Apart Hotel LIVERPOOL

The Richmond Apart Hotel:  LIVERPOOL

Photo The Richmond Apart Hotel LIVERPOOL

The Richmond Apart Hotel:  LIVERPOOL

Photo The Richmond Apart Hotel LIVERPOOL

The Richmond Apart Hotel - Liverpool United Kingdom - Search and Book Hotel

24 Hatton Garden
L3 2An Liverpool
Hotels 4 Stars United Kingdom